为啥我的js有错误?我的错误“未使用的默认导出”

Posted

技术标签:

【中文标题】为啥我的js有错误?我的错误“未使用的默认导出”【英文标题】:Why do I have an error in my js? My error " Unused default export "为什么我的js有错误?我的错误“未使用的默认导出” 【发布时间】:2021-11-06 17:13:25 【问题描述】:
export default function myEmailAddress(myEmail) 

return myEmail;



let myResult = myEmailAddress("email.com");
console.log(myResult)

【问题讨论】:

您是否在任何地方导入myEmailAddress @Andy 不,我没有,你能给我举个例子吗? 如果您没有在任何地方导入它,这就是您收到警告的原因。你想要将它导入另一个模块吗?目前,您只是在该模块中记录电子邮件地址,因此没有理由导出它。 @Andy 我想知道如何导入到另一个模块,如果你很容易告诉我的话。非常感谢您的帮助和时间。 【参考方案1】:

只要我们想在另一个模块中使用该函数而无需再次编写它,就使用导出函数,如果它是唯一使用该函数的模块,则无需导出它, 要了解有关导出和默认导出以及何时使用它们的更多信息,请查看这篇文章:https://learnjsx.com/category/2/posts/es6-moduleExports

【讨论】:

非常感谢您的文章和您的解释。感谢您的宝贵时间。

以上是关于为啥我的js有错误?我的错误“未使用的默认导出”的主要内容,如果未能解决你的问题,请参考以下文章

为啥我的 Discord.js 欢迎消息中出现“无效的表单正文”错误?

为啥我的 app.js 没有检测到 Mailchimp API 的错误?

为啥我的 node.js discord.js 机器人不发送文件? (没有错误)(可以发送消息)

为啥我的节点 JS 应用程序出现 Invalid shorthand property initializer 错误?

React - 我的 App.js 文件中出现意外的标识符错误。我不明白为啥

为啥我的机器人的 message.js 一直向我发送相同的错误,我该如何解决?